Operator Command Overview

The following table summarizes the Com-plete operator commands:

Command Purpose
ACCESS Allows the operator to start or shutdown the ACCESS interface.
ALLOW Enables the computer operator to allow use of the following Com-plete facilities by terminal users: remote job entry and ULOG ON functions.
CANCEL Enables the computer operator to terminate an online application program abnormally.
CLOSE Causes the current Com-plete capture data set to be closed, and, therefore, available for access by batch jobs.
COMSEC Allows the computer operator to issue Com-plete security commands (only available if Com-plete security is installed.
DCTRL Allows the computer operator to display and monitor terminals with control status in the Com-plete network.
DISALLO Enables the computer operator to disallow use of the following facilities by terminal users: remote job entry and ULOG ON functions.
DTASKS Displays the status of all Com-plete tasks (including the threads) and batch jobs using Com-plete functions.
DUMP z/VSE: Write a dump of the Com-plete partition to POWER.
ENQ Displays a selection of or all outstanding ENQs from Com-plete's threads.
EOJ Causes a logical shutdown to occur for the Com-plete system.
FORCE Enables the computer operator to force a terminal or user from the Com-plete system.
HMSG Causes Com-plete to reissue the message Com-plete IS NOW OPERATIONAL to all or selected terminals.
IGNORE Causes immediate termination of terminal I/O for one or more terminals, lines, or user IDs. If a user is logged on, and the IGNORE command is entered for the user's terminal or user ID, the user is logged off from the terminal.
LOGOFF Logs off one or more terminals or users.
MSG Sends a message to one or more terminals or users.
PGM Enables the computer operator to load, delete, or refresh RESIDENTPAGE modules.
PLIST Displays a list of the current tasks defined in the requested task group and the status of each.
QOVER Displays a list of the current queues defined in the system and the status of each.
QUIESCE Causes Com-plete's VTAM application to quiesce.
RESTART Restarts terminal I/O for one or more terminals or lines.
SERV Enables a server to be stopped or started.
SETCTL Enables the computer operator to dynamically set a designated terminal to control or privileged status, allowing it to perform functions not normally permitted.
STATS Writes the current Com-plete statistics to the sysout data set.
STOP Synonym for the EOJ command.
TASKS Attaches additional operating system tasks in a Com-plete task group or to detach some of the tasks of a task group.
TLIST Displays a list of the current threads defined in the requested thread group and the status of each.
UNCTL Enables the computer operator to remove control status from a specified terminal.
USER Enables a user program to be attached with or without data. A special parameter, UFILE, allows the operator to change the status of a file.
UU Allows the display of information about one or more active users.
VTAM Allows the computer operator to perform certain functions on the Com-plete VTAM interface.
